Best Schools in Indiantown, MI
Indiantown, MI has a total of 10 schools including 3 high schools, 3 middle schools and 4 elementary schools. A total of 4,225 students attend Indiantown, MI schools. On average, schools in Indiantown score 23%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 28%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Indiantown don't meet expectations.

Education & Community Snapshot in Indiantown, MI
City-level factors that shape the learning environment around local schools.
Community Factors
Indiantown, MI has a total population of 311 with 21%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 92%, and 13%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
